Plano Texas Plaintiffs Original Petition Jury Demand and Request for Disclosure is a legal document filed by a plaintiff in a civil lawsuit in the state of Texas, specifically in the city of Plano. This document serves as the initial complaint and outlines the allegations made by the plaintiff against the defendant(s). It also includes a request for information and evidence known as a "Request for Disclosure." This document is crucial as it sets the stage for the legal process to follow. Different types of Plano Texas Plaintiffs Original Petition Jury Demand and Request for Disclosure may include: 1. Personal injury: In cases where an individual has suffered harm, such as physical injuries, due to the negligence or intentional actions of another party, a plaintiff may file a Plaintiffs Original Petition Jury Demand and Request for Disclosure seeking compensation for their damages. 2. Employment disputes: Employees who believe their rights have been violated, such as wrongful termination, discrimination, or harassment, may file a Plaintiffs Original Petition Jury Demand and Request for Disclosure against their employer, seeking remedies and compensation for their losses. 3. Contract disputes: When there is a breach of contract between parties, a plaintiff may file a Plaintiffs Original Petition Jury Demand and Request for Disclosure to assert their rights and seek damages. 4. Property disputes: Plaintiffs may file a Plaintiffs Original Petition Jury Demand and Request for Disclosure when facing disputes related to property ownership, such as boundary disputes, property damage claims, or real estate transaction issues. 5. Medical malpractice: In cases where medical professionals are alleged to have provided substandard care, resulting in harm to patients, a plaintiff may file a Plaintiffs Original Petition Jury Demand and Request for Disclosure seeking compensation for medical expenses, pain and suffering, and other damages. It is important to note that while there may be different types of Plaintiffs Original Petition Jury Demand and Request for Disclosure based on the nature of the legal dispute, the main purpose remains the same — to initiate a civil lawsuit and request necessary information and evidence from the defendant(s) through the Request for Disclosure process.

Rule 92. General Denial (1985) A general denial of matters pleaded by the adverse party which are not required to be denied under oath, shall be sufficient to put the same in issue.

RULE 21a. (1) Documents Filed Electronically. A document filed electronically under Rule 21 must be served electronically through the electronic filing manager if the email address of the party or attorney to be served is on file with the electronic filing manager.

(TRCP 194.1). A party must respond within 30 days from service of the request, unless the defendant is served before its answer is due, in which event, defendant has 50 days after service to respond. (TRCP 194.3a). Summary Judgment Summary judgment motion may be made any time after defendant has answered.

Do I file the initial required disclosures with the court? No. But if this is a contested case, you will have to file something different with the court called pretrial disclosures.

According to Rule 166a, a summary judgment should be filed and served no less than 21 days before the hearing. Any response to the summary judgment is due no less than 7 days before the hearing. A party may file a reply to a response, but there is no set time limit for doing so.
